Been to many an opening night blockbuster here. I found the laser show a bit tacky, but it was worth the admission price just for the air con, the reclining seats, and the THX sound system 'trailer' alone. Although a big theatre, the seating capacity of screen one is six hundred seats shy of the Odeon's across the Square. There certainly is something about the place once you're inside. I love the seat rake and curiously, there is no balcony. If you can't get the seats you want, just make sure you sit too far back as opposed to too near the front as the screen is huge. I was in row 'C' for Dune years ago - never again. Did I mention the oh so efficient air conditioning system? Very nice. Unlike the Odeon Marble Arch, screen one was left alone when they turned the Empire into a 3 in 1. I guess the Empire is London's premiere theatre. Our Mann's Chinese Theatre if you like. |
